Thomson's Gazelle

Although its slender legs and horns may resemble those of a deer, the Thomson's Gazelle is actually a relative of the cow that has adapted to running on the savanna. They are sometimes referred to as "antelope" along with the impala and oryx. However, unlike the impala, it can survive without water by using the moisture from plants.
